14 STOKE ROAD is a very small extended terraced house of 50m², built sometime before 1900, which could now be worth an estimated £251,117. It was last sold for £128,950 in October 2005, which was around 34% below the average October 2005 terraced price in the Buckinghamshire local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was May 2016, where the current energy rating was E, and the potential energy rating was B.

What might 14 STOKE ROAD be worth now?

14 STOKE ROAD might now be worth an estimated £251,117.

This is based on house price inflation of 94.7%, between October 2005 and October 2025, for terraced houses, in the Buckinghamshire local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 94.7%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 14 STOKE ROAD of £128,950 on 3rd October 2005. For the value to have increased from £128,950 to £251,117 over the twenty years to October 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 14 STOKE 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for terraced houses in the Buckinghamshire local authority area.
  • The October 2005 sale price of £128,950 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 14 STOKE ROAD has not materially changed since October 2005.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.

14 STOKE ROAD: Plot and Title Map

14 STOKE 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.021 of an acre, or 85m². The below map shows the location of 14 STOKE 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 14 STOKE 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
